Figure 12-11 Alarm Config 
The following entries are displayed on this screen: 
  Alarm Table 
Select:  Select the desired entry for configuration. 
Index:  Displays the index number of the entry. 
Variable:  Select the alarm variables from the pull-down list. 
Port:  Select the port on which the Alarm entry acts.   
Sample Type:  Specify the sampling method for the selected variable and 
comparing the value against the thresholds. 
  Absolute: Compares the values directly with the thresholds 
at the end of the sampling interval. 
  Delta: Subtracts the last sampled value from the current 
value. The difference in the values is compared to the 
threshold. 
Rising Threshold:  Enter the rising counter value that triggers the Rising Threshold 
alarm.  
Rising Event:  Select the index of the corresponding event which will be 
triggered if the sampled value is larger than the Rising 
Threshold.  
Falling Threshold:  Enter the falling counter value that triggers the Falling Threshold 
alarm. 
Falling Event:  Select the index of the corresponding event which will be 
triggered if the sampled value is lower than the Falling 
Threshold.  
Alarm Type:  Specify the type of the alarm. 
  All: The alarm event will be triggered either the sampled 
value exceeds the Rising Threshold or is under the Falling 
Threshold. 
  Rising: When the sampled value exceeds the Rising 
Threshold, an alarm event is triggered.   
  Falling: When the sampled value is under the Falling 
Threshold, an alarm event is triggered.
